sentiency
WORDNET DICTIONARY
Noun sentiency has 1 sense
- sentiency(n = noun.cognition) sensation, sense, sensory faculty, sentience - the faculty through which the external world is apprehended; "in the dark he had to depend on touch and on his senses of smell and hearing" is a kind of faculty, mental faculty, module
has particulars: modality, sense modality, sensory system, sensibility, sensitiveness, sensitivity
Derived form adjective sentient2
